Why should you re-wax your wax jacket regularly?

Wax jackets are not only stylish, they are also surprisingly practical. But over time, the wax layer wears off due to rain, wind and just everyday use.

You don’t have to be an expert to see when your coat needs some attention. You’ll notice it when the fabric feels a bit drier and stiffer. That’s the time to take action. If it shows light spots or feels rougher than before, it’s actually subtly saying: time for a new wax.

The Art of Re-Waxing – Step by Step

To re-wax you don't need much: a good wax ( Barbour Thornproof Dressing ), a sponge, a pan or basin, warm water and an old sponge or cloth.

Step one is simple but important: clean your jacket with cold water and a sponge. Do not use soap, as this will damage the wax layer.

Then apply the heated wax. You heat the wax by placing the tin without the lid in a bowl of hot water. After about 20 minutes the wax is liquid and soft. Apply it carefully and with care – no thick layers, but carefully and evenly distributed over the fabric. Use an old cloth or sponge for this. Pay extra attention to seams and areas that are susceptible to wear, such as the shoulders and elbows.

Hang the jacket up and let it rest for at least one night in a warm place, away from other clothing. Note that the jacket may temporarily release excess wax, so keep it away from leather or upholstery . Your patience will be rewarded with a jacket that feels like new, but still looks familiar.

How often is re-waxing necessary?

We recommend that you maintain your wax jacket at least once a year. If you wear it intensively, you can do it more often. Because maintenance is not just a matter of preservation – it is a way to show appreciation for clothing that will become part of your story over the years.
